Building & Facilities Maintenance Course

Overview:

The Wasatch Trade Tech Building & Facilities Maintenance program is a 150-clock-hour, online distance-education course covering the full breadth of skills required of a multi-trade facilities technician. The curriculum integrates electrical fundamentals, plumbing and water systems, mechanical systems, HVAC awareness, refrigerant handling, appliance service, building systems and controls, and preventive maintenance with CMMS.

Embedded virtual reality skills labs reinforce hands-on competency in tool use, plumbing fixture installation, electrical resistance measurement, and electric water heater troubleshooting. Graduates are positioned to sit for the NATE Ready-to-Work, EPA Section 608 Type I, and OSHA 10-Hour General Industry credentialing exams.
